E. S. Gourlay is a scholar working on Ecology, Evolution, Behavior and Systematics, Ecology and Genetics. According to data from OpenAlex, E. S. Gourlay has authored 9 papers receiving a total of 43 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Ecology, Evolution, Behavior and Systematics, 3 papers in Ecology and 3 papers in Genetics. Recurrent topics in E. S. Gourlay's work include Fossil Insects in Amber (4 papers), Plant and animal studies (2 papers) and Forest Ecology and Biodiversity Studies (2 papers). E. S. Gourlay is often cited by papers focused on Fossil Insects in Amber (4 papers), Plant and animal studies (2 papers) and Forest Ecology and Biodiversity Studies (2 papers). E. S. Gourlay collaborates with scholars based in New Zealand, United Kingdom and Germany. E. S. Gourlay's co-authors include Jonathan P. Bacon, Tomer J. Czaczkes, Mona Bafadhel, Rachael A Evans, Salman Siddiqui, Joanna C. Porter, Louise Brown, Stefan J. Marciniak, Nick Maskell and Ling‐Pei Ho and has published in prestigious journals such as Animal Behaviour, BMJ Open and Lung Cancer.
